About JPG To GIF Converter Online
JPG is the same format as JPEG — the names are interchangeable, reflecting a historical 3-character file extension limit on older Windows systems. The format uses adjustable lossy compression and is universally supported across all devices and platforms.
Converting to GIF is useful when you need a simple animation or a graphic with a limited colour palette that must work in older environments. For full-colour photographs, GIF's 256-colour limit will cause visible quality loss.

How to convert JPG to GIF
Upload your JPG file
Click the upload area or drag a JPG image. The tool processes files locally.
Convert
Press the Convert button. Sharp decodes the JPG and outputs a static GIF. GIF is limited to a 256-color palette, so photographic images will show visible color reduction.
Check the output
Click Download to save the .gif file. Review the thumbnail first — color banding and dithering artifacts are expected when converting continuous-tone images to GIF's restricted palette.
When to use GIF
GIF is best for simple flat-color graphics, icons, or thumbnails where broad compatibility is required. For photos, PNG or WebP will produce far better quality. This tool outputs static GIFs only.
